General Note
Note on verso: "Blocks of granite in Cottonwood Canyon split out by early Mormons to build the Salt Lake Temple and hauled 16 miles by ox team. The wedge marks were cut and filled with wooden pegs on which water was poured until the swelling split the granite. So well designed and cut was the material that the saw and hammer were not used at the Temple."
